Jefferson Prepares for Curbside Recycling
GRETNA, La. (AP) — Curbside collection of recyclable materials in unincorporated Jefferson Parish and the town of Jean Lafitte will begin on July 2. Parish officials say the company contracted for the service, Progressive Waste Solutions, has begun delivering 18-gallon recycling bins to residences.
Bins will be provided to residences of four units or fewer.
